Senior Flutter Developer

2 weeks ago


Randburg, Gauteng, South Africa ExoGroup Ltd Full time

We are seeking a highly skilled Flutter Developer to join our team at ExoGroup Ltd. As a key member of our cross-functional team, you will play a crucial role in designing, developing, and maintaining mobile/desktop applications using the Flutter framework.

Key Responsibilities:

  • Design, develop, and maintain applications using the Flutter framework.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Translate designs and wireframes into high-quality code.
  • Optimize application performance for maximum speed and scalability.
  • Write clean, maintainable, and efficient code, and participate in code reviews.
  • Troubleshoot and debug applications, enhancing and maintaining them as needed.
  • Stay up-to-date with Flutter updates and best practices to ensure seamless development.

Requirements:

  • Proven experience as a Flutter Developer, with a strong portfolio of Flutter applications.
  • Proficiency in Dart programming language and deep understanding of Flutter SDK.
  • Experience with RESTful APIs, third-party libraries, and integrating backend services.
  • Experience with mobile app UI/UX design principals and practices.
  • Familiarity with Agile development methodologies.
  • Ability to write clean, reusable, and efficient code.
  • Strong problem-solving skills and attention to detail.
  • Excellent communication skills and ability to work collaboratively with team members.

Preferred Qualifications:

  • Knowledge of other mobile frameworks (iOS/Android) and hybrid platforms.
  • Familiarity with CI/CD processes.
  • Understanding of responsive design principles and experience in building apps for multiple screen sizes.


  • Randburg, Gauteng, South Africa ExoGroup Ltd Full time

    About Us: ExoGroup Ltd is a rapidly growing company focused on delivering top-quality digital solutions that make a difference. We're seeking a passionate Flutter Developer to join our team and bring creativity, expertise, and a problem-solving mindset to our projects.Position Summary: As a Flutter Developer, you will play a key role in designing,...

  • Senior C# Developer

    4 weeks ago


    Randburg, Gauteng, South Africa Capital Recruit Full time

    Job Title: Senior C# DeveloperCapital Recruit is seeking a highly skilled Senior C# Developer to join our team. As a Senior C# Developer, you will be responsible for designing, developing, and maintaining high-quality software applications using C# and related technologies.Key Responsibilities:Design and develop software applications using C# and related...

  • Senior IT Developer

    2 days ago


    Randburg, Gauteng, South Africa FirstRand Bank Limited Full time

    Job SummaryFirstRand Bank Limited is seeking a skilled and experienced Senior IT Developer to join our team. The ideal candidate will have a strong background in programming and system design, with a focus on developing and maintaining complex software systems.Key ResponsibilitiesDesign, develop, and test software applications and systems to meet business...

  • Senior Java Developer

    1 month ago


    Randburg, Gauteng, South Africa Edge Executive Search Full time

    Senior Java Developer OpportunityWe are seeking a highly skilled Senior Java Developer to join our client's IT team in a challenging and rewarding role.Key Responsibilities:Lead the development of complex Java applications with 7+ years of experienceDesign and implement software solutions using JavaCollaborate with cross-functional teams to deliver...

  • Senior C# Developer

    3 weeks ago


    Randburg, Gauteng, South Africa Capital Recruit Full time

    Job Title: Senior C# DeveloperAbout the Role:We are seeking a highly skilled Senior C# Developer to join our team at Capital Recruit. As a Senior C# Developer, you will be responsible for leading the development of our software applications using modern technologies and design principles.Key Responsibilities:Guide development efforts towards successful...


  • Randburg, Gauteng, South Africa MC Technology Staffing Full time

    Job DescriptionWe are seeking a highly skilled Senior Software Engineer to join our team at MC Technology Staffing. As a key member of our development team, you will be responsible for designing, developing, and maintaining complex software systems.Key ResponsibilitiesLead the development of software projects from conception to delivery, ensuring timely and...

  • Senior Java Developer

    3 weeks ago


    Randburg, Gauteng, South Africa FirstRand Bank Limited Full time

    Job Title: Senior Java DeveloperAbout the Role:We are seeking a highly skilled Senior Java Developer to join our team at FirstRand Bank Limited. As a Senior Java Developer, you will be responsible for designing, developing, and maintaining complex software systems using Java technology.Key Responsibilities:Design and develop high-quality Java software...

  • Senior Java Developer

    3 weeks ago


    Randburg, Gauteng, South Africa Siri Technologies Full time

    Job Title: Senior Java DeveloperWe are seeking a highly skilled Senior Java Developer to join our team at Siri Technologies.The ideal candidate will have extensive experience with the Spring framework, preferably Spring Boot, and a strong understanding of enterprise-level Java development.Key Responsibilities:Design and develop high-quality Java applications...

  • Senior XR Developer

    1 month ago


    Randburg, Gauteng, South Africa Paradeco Consulting Full time

    Senior XR DeveloperWe are seeking a highly skilled Senior XR Developer to join our team at Paradeco Consulting. As a key member of our team, you will be responsible for designing and developing immersive experiences using Unity and Unreal Engine.Key Responsibilities:Develop high-quality XR applications using Unity and Unreal EngineCollaborate with...

  • Senior C# Developer

    4 weeks ago


    Randburg, Gauteng, South Africa Capital Recruit Full time

    Job Title: Senior C# DeveloperCapital Recruit is seeking a highly skilled Senior C# Developer to join our team.About the RoleWe are looking for a talented developer with a strong background in C# and experience in cross-product integrations. The ideal candidate will have a deep understanding of modern technologies and design principles, as well as excellent...

  • Senior Java Developer

    2 months ago


    Randburg, Gauteng, South Africa Edge Executive Search Full time

    We are seeking a highly skilled Senior Java Developer to join our client's team in the IT industry. The ideal candidate will have a strong background in Java development and a proven track record of delivering high-quality software solutions. Key responsibilities include: * Designing and implementing complex Java applications * Collaborating with...


  • Randburg, Gauteng, South Africa FirstRand Bank Limited Full time

    Job Title: Senior Software DeveloperDescriptionWe are seeking a highly skilled Senior Software Developer to join our team at FirstRand Bank Limited. As a key member of our IT department, you will be responsible for designing, developing, and implementing complex software solutions that meet the needs of our business.Key Responsibilities:Design and develop...

  • Senior .NET Developer

    3 weeks ago


    Randburg, Gauteng, South Africa Pillango Placements Full time

    Job PurposeWe are seeking a highly skilled and experienced Senior .NET Developer to join our team at Pillango Placements. As a pioneer in customer-focused innovation, we strive for service excellence and technological leadership in the financial services industry.ResponsibilitiesApplication Software DevelopmentDevelop complex applications using .NET,...

  • Senior Java Developer

    1 month ago


    Randburg, Gauteng, South Africa Siri Technologies Full time

    Job DescriptionWe are seeking a highly skilled Senior Java Developer to join our team at Siri Technologies.The ideal candidate will have extensive experience with the Spring framework, particularly Spring Boot, and a strong understanding of distributed systems architecture.Key responsibilities include:Designing and implementing scalable and efficient...


  • Randburg, Gauteng, South Africa FirstRand Bank Limited Full time

    Job SummaryFirstRand Bank Limited is seeking an experienced Senior Software Developer to join our team. The successful candidate will be responsible for the design, development, and implementation of high-quality software solutions.Key ResponsibilitiesDesign and develop software applications using COBOL and JCL.Collaborate with cross-functional teams to...

  • Senior Java Developer

    2 months ago


    Randburg, Gauteng, South Africa Edge Executive Search Full time

    We are seeking a highly skilled Senior Java Developer to join our team at Edge Executive Search. As a key member of our IT division, you will be responsible for leading the development of complex software applications using Java.Key Responsibilities:Design, develop, and deploy high-quality Java-based software solutionsLead a team of junior developers to...


  • Randburg, Gauteng, South Africa Planet10 Full time

    Job DescriptionAt Planet10, we are seeking a highly skilled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ing and maintaining technical system requirements based on business needs.Key Responsibilities:Design and Develop Technical Systems: Collaborate with cross-functional teams to design...

  • Senior C# Developer

    3 weeks ago


    Randburg, Gauteng, South Africa Capital Recruit Full time

    Job SummaryWe are seeking a highly skilled Senior C# Developer to join our team as a Technical Lead. The successful candidate will be responsible for leading cross-product integrations, including backend, frontend, and API development, utilizing modern technologies and design principles.Key Responsibilities:Guide development efforts towards successful...

  • Senior Java Developer

    4 weeks ago


    Randburg, Gauteng, South Africa FirstRand Bank Limited Full time

    About the RoleWe are seeking a highly skilled and experienced Java Developer to join our team. As a Senior Java Developer, you will be responsible for designing, developing, and maintaining large-scale applications using Java and related technologies.Key ResponsibilitiesDesign and develop large-scale applications using Java and related technologiesDevelop...

  • Senior C# Developer

    3 weeks ago


    Randburg, Gauteng, South Africa Capital Recruit Full time

    Job Title: Senior C# DeveloperReports to: Development ManagerPurpose: To lead cross-product integrations, leveraging modern technologies and design principles to drive successful project delivery.Key Responsibilities:Self-Management:• Guide development efforts towards successful project delivery• Provide technical leadership to teammates through coaching...